How to File a Birth Injury Lawsuit

Negligent mistakes made by doctors, nurses and other medical staff during childbirth can lead to permanent birth injuries that require lifetime medical treatment and expensive care. A lawsuit can help pay these expenses and hold the accountable parties.

An attorney will determine if negligence occurred by reviewing medical records and retaining experts. Experts will examine medical evidence and deposition testimony.

Damages

Unexpected birth injuries can be very stressful for a family and can cost a lot. They may require ongoing medical treatment, medications or assistive devices. A successful lawsuit may help them afford to pay for the medical care they need to enhance their quality of life.

The amount of damages a plaintiff receives in a successful birth injury case is contingent on how serious the injuries are and what impact they've had on their life. Compensation is available for various kinds of harm. Economic damages are comparatively objective damages that can be quantified and measured. They can include medical expenses and lost wages.

Non-economic damages are subjective and are not quantifiable. These damages can include discomfort and pain, impairment and loss of enjoyment of living among others. Expert witnesses will present evidence to the jury which will aid them in determining these types.

In a majority of cases the victim will agree to settle with their attorney rather than go to trial. This is due to the fact that trials are costly, time-consuming, and risky for both sides. Settlements allow both parties to move on with their lives without the risk. Settlements can also award compensation to families much sooner than a jury verdict.

Statute of limitations

Families require a lawyer at their side when medical malpractice occurs. An attorney can help build an action plan by seeking medical records from the doctor or hospital involved in the birth injury. These records must be requested as soon as it is possible and ensure that they're not lost or altered.

A medical professional can be consulted by an experienced lawyer to determine if the doctor or hospital acted in the correct way in the circumstances. They can also determine if the injury was caused due to mistakes or negligence on the part of the doctor. To prevail in a medical malpractice lawsuit the victim must demonstrate that the doctor deviated from the generally accepted standards of care for professionals of their type and specialty, and that the deviation directly caused the birth injury.

After the case is sufficiently built and a lawyer will submit a package of demand to the malpractice insurance company of the hospital or doctor. The demand will include records and other documentation to support the claim. The insurance company will then either take the demand into consideration or make an offer to counter.

In these cases, victims are entitled to compensation for medical expenses, lost income, non-economic losses like pain and suffering or punitive damages if the case is more grave. If the case is taken to court, the award must be approved by the court. However, most of these cases settle prior to trial. The trial process is a risky and stressful for plaintiffs and juries and judges often decide to award large verdicts against hospitals and doctors in these kinds of cases.

Preparation

When you file an injury lawsuit against a birth, it is essential to begin the process as early as you can. This allows your lawyer to gather crucial evidence and create a solid case for you. In addition, it will also stop your doctor from destroying or altering important documents.

Your attorney will work to collect your child's medical record and the medical records of everyone involved in your child's delivery. They will also hire medical professionals to examine the records and determine the standard of care. Doctors are generally held to a higher degree of quality than generalists such as nurses, because they have specific knowledge and training.

You and your legal team must establish the four components of a claim for medical malpractice: duty, breach of duty, causation, and damages. Depending on the severity of your case you could be awarded financial compensation for both economic and non-economic damages. In certain cases, the most egregious conduct could result in punitive damages intended to punish the defendants for their actions.

After evaluating the evidence and negotiating with defendants the lawyer will attempt to reach a settlement. This is typically the least risky method to get the compensation you need, but it might not be possible in every case. If you don't reach an agreement, your lawyer will prepare for trial. This may involve taking depositions which are sworn declarations in the form of question-and-answer sessions with an attorney.
